Overview

MKL03Z8VFG4 from NXP Semiconductors is an ARM Cortex-M0+ microcontroller in a 16-pin QFN (3 × 3 mm, 0.5 mm pitch) package, featuring 8 KB flash, 2 KB SRAM, and operation up to 48 MHz. It delivers ultra-low-power performance with 2.2 µA static current in VLPS mode and 77 nA deep-sleep current, targeting battery-powered IoT edge nodes requiring compact size and long runtime.

Technical Context

The MKL03Z8VFG4 implements an ARM Cortex-M0+ core with integrated boot ROM, Bit Manipulation Engine (BME), and Micro Trace Buffer (MTB) for efficient debug and code execution. Its clock system includes a factory-trimmed 48 MHz high-accuracy internal reference (HIRC), dual low-power oscillators (LPO at 1 kHz, LIRC at 2/8 MHz), and support for external 32–40 kHz crystals.

Power management is centered on nine configurable low-power modes-including VLLS0 (77 nA), VLLS1 (566 nA), VLPS (2.2 µA), and STOP (158 µA)-with sub-8 µs wake-up from VLPS/STOP and full retention in VLPS. Peripheral integration includes a 12-bit SAR ADC (818 ksps, 7 channels), I²C (up to 1 Mbit/s with double buffer), LPUART, SPI, two 2-channel Timer/PWM modules, RTC, and an analog comparator with embedded 6-bit DAC.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
CoreARM Cortex-M0+, up to 48 MHz - enables real-time control with minimal latency and energy per instruction.
Memory8 KB flash / 2 KB SRAM / 8 KB ROM - sufficient for compact firmware, bootloader, and runtime variables in space-constrained designs.
Low-Power ModesVLLS0 (77 nA), VLLS1 (566 nA), VLPS (2.2 µA), STOP (158 µA) - supports multi-year battery life in coin-cell-powered sensors.
Analog12-bit SAR ADC (7 channels, 818 ksps) + comparator with 6-bit DAC - enables precise sensor signal acquisition and threshold-based wake-up without external components.
InterfacesI²C (1 Mbit/s, double-buffered), LPUART, SPI - supports reliable low-power communication with peripherals like environmental sensors and BLE modules.
Package16-pin QFN, 3 × 3 × 0.65 mm, 0.5 mm pitch - fits into <2 mm² PCB area, ideal for wearables and miniature IoT endpoints.
Operating Range1.71–3.6 V supply, –40 to 105°C ambient - suitable for industrial-grade battery-operated equipment in harsh environments.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ar microcontroller appl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
MKL03Z16VFG4(R)16 KB flash, same 2 KB SRAM, identical package and pinoutSupports larger firmware images (e.g., BLE stack + OTA update handler)Select when firmware exceeds 8 KB or future scalability is required; no PCB change needed.
MKL03Z32VFG4(R)32 KB flash, same 2 KB SRAM, identical package and pinoutEnables complex sensor fusion algorithms and secure boot with cryptographic librariesChoose for applications needing >16 KB code space or certified security features; maintains mechanical and electrical compatibility.

Compared with MKL03Z8VFG4, the MKL03Z16VFG4(R) and MKL03Z32VFG4(R) offer scalable flash capacity while preserving identical low-power behavior, peripheral set, and 16-pin QFN footprint-making them drop-in upgrades for evolving firmware requirements without layout revision.

FAQ

What is the maximum operating frequency of the MKL03Z8VFG4?

The MKL03Z8VFG4 operates at a maximum core frequency of 48 MHz using its factory-trimmed high-accuracy internal reference clock (HIRC). This frequency is fully supported across the specified voltage range (1.71–3.6 V) and temperature range (–40 to 105°C for QFN packages), enabling deterministic real-time performance without external crystal dependency. The MKL03Z8VFG4 achieves this speed while maintaining ultra-low power consumption in active and sleep modes.

Does the MKL03Z8VFG4 include an integrated bootloader?

Yes, the MKL03Z8VFG4 includes 8 KB of ROM containing a factory-programmed bootloader that supports firmware updates via UART and I²C interfaces. This eliminates the need for external programming hardware during field updates and simplifies manufacturing provisioning. The bootloader is accessible after reset and can be invoked without modifying user flash, ensuring secure and reliable firmware recovery. The MKL03Z8VFG4 leverages this ROM-based solution to reduce BOM cost and design complexity.

What are the lowest power consumption modes supported by the MKL03Z8VFG4?

The MKL03Z8VFG4 supports multiple ultra-low-power modes: VLLS0 (77 nA at 3.0 V), VLLS1 (566 nA), VLPS (2.2 µA), and STOP (158 µA), all measured at 25°C. VLLS0 provides the deepest sleep with POR circuitry disabled but retains RAM; VLLS1 adds RTC capability. Wake-up times are ≤7.5 µs from VLPS/STOP and ≤104 µs from VLLS3. These values are validated for the MKL03Z8VFG4 in its 16-pin QFN package and enable multi-year battery life in intermittent-sensing applications.

How many analog-to-digital converter (ADC) channels does the MKL03Z8VFG4 provide?

The MKL03Z8VFG4 integrates a 12-bit SAR ADC with seven single-ended input channels (ADC0_SE4a through ADC0_SE7a, plus ADC0_SE0a and ADC0_SE1a accessible via alternate pin mappings). It supports up to 818 ksps sampling rate, internal voltage reference (1.2 V), and programmable gain. All ADC inputs are routed to dedicated pins on the 16-pin QFN package, enabling direct connection to sensors without external multiplexing. This ADC configuration is consistent across the MKL03Z8VFG4 and verified in the KL03P24M48SF0 datasheet.

Is the MKL03Z8VFG4 pin-compatible with other members of the KL03 family?

Yes, the MKL03Z8VFG4 is pin-compatible with MKL03Z16VFG4(R) and MKL03Z32VFG4(R) in the same 16-pin QFN (VFG4) package. All share identical pin count, pitch, footprint, and signal mapping-including VDD, VSS, RESET_b, UART, I²C, SPI, ADC, and GPIO assignments. This allows seamless migration between flash variants without PCB redesign. The MKL03Z8VFG4's pinout is defined in NXP document 98ASA00525D1 and confirmed across the KL03 family datasheet Rev. 5.1.
